Our wrestling club is a part of Bonney Lake/Sumner Parks and Recreation and 1 of 20 teams in the Pierce County Jr. Wrestling League. We offer competitive folk style wrestling for boys and girls from 5-12 years old.
Panther Jr Wrestling club accepts kids regardless of race, gender, athletic ability, or income level. Our safe exercises, drills, and rules are there to ensure that all kids are physically and mentally prepared for the challenges of the sport of wrestling.
Our season starts Oct. 4th this year and goes through November for beginners and February for advanced wrestlers. We work closely with Bonney Lake HS and Sumner HS so these wrestlers have a good foundation if they choose to wrestle in high school. The most important rule we have is to have fun.
